    About the Seeds

    Round, purple, hardy, delicious and full of nutrients - that’s the Brinjal Banarshi for you! This vegetable is popularly known in Indian homes as the “Bharte wala baingan” and is beloved for its culinary versatility. This low calorie vegetable belongs to the nightshade family of vegetables. With well-drained and fertile soil, our Brinjal Banarasi giant seeds can be grown easily and you can reap a wonderful, bountiful harvest over time!

    Brinjal Banarasi Seeds: Sowing and Germination Time

    One of the most important things to know when growing any plant from seeds is the ideal sowing time. In the case of our Brinjal Banarasi seeds, the most important thing to remember is that these seeds can be grown in all seasons except the cold. So, depending on when you wish to harvest the vegetables, you can sow your seeds.
    The seeds do well with warm, fertile soil that will allow them more room for growth as they germinate. Ideally, they need a growing medium that ensures optimal aeration and drainage. When growing the seeds indoors, make use of a seedling tray and use Coco Peat as the growing medium.
    The Brinjal Banarasi giant seeds need enough sunlight - at least 6-8 hours a day - to germinate and do well in your home garden. So, even when growing outdoors, pick a spot that ensures optimal lighting conditions and make sure that you’re using a proper soil mix, like Ugaoo’s Pot-O-Mix.

    FAQs

    What is the germination time of brinjal seeds?

    Ugaoo's Brinjal Banarshi Giant Seeds usually sprout in 7 to 14 days, but with warm temperatures (25-30°C) and moist soil, they might pop up even sooner! Keep them cozy, give them love, and soon you'll see tiny green shoots reaching for the sun! With good care and lots of love, you will be harvesting fresh, home-grown brinjals from your garden within just 120-130 days!

    How can I grow Brinjal fast?

    By choosing Ugaoo's premium, authentic, and legacy Brinjal seeds, you're already off to a great start! Start your seeds in a nutrient-rich, well-draining medium like Coco Peat and give them at least 6-8 hours of sunlight daily. Keep their soil consistently moist, feed them with a balanced fertilizer as they grow, and protect them from pests. With lots of love (and some patience), you’ll have homegrown brinjals in no time!

    How do you increase the yield of Brinjal?

    Boost your brinjal yield by giving them full sun (6-8 hours), nutrient-rich soil, and regular watering. Feed them a balanced fertilizer like Ugaoo's Cow Manure or Vermicompost every 2 weeks, and pinch off early flowers for stronger growth. Encourage pollinators by planting flowers nearby, and keep pests away with smart solutions like Ugaoo's Neem Guard Spray! Happy plants = more brinjals!

    Which month is best to plant Brinjal Banarshi Giant Seeds?

    Brinjal Banarshi Giant seeds thrive best when sown in warm months! The ideal time is between January-March for summer crops and June-July for monsoon crops. In mild winter regions, you can also plant them between September and November. Just ensure temperatures stay between 25-30°C for happy germination and a great harvest!

    Is Brinjal a summer or winter plant?

    Brinjal is a warm-season plant that loves the summer heat! It grows best in temperatures between 25-35°C and doesn’t tolerate frost. While it can be grown year-round in mild climates, it thrives when planted in spring or early summer for the best yield. Give it sunshine, and it'll reward you with a delicious harvest!
